					<p class="p1">A royal glow! <strong><strong>Meghan Markle</strong></strong> has mastered the whole lit-from-within, no-makeup makeup vibe. And lucky for <em>Us</em>, she’s shared a handful of her go-to hair, makeup and skincare products over the years.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>


<p class="p1">Whether she’s reaching for an uber-affordable drugstore buy or swiping on a beauty splurge, it’s clear that the 40-year-old actress is quite the beauty junkie.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span>Because from her flawless complexion that lets her freckles shine through to her go-to messy bun, the Archwell Audio host is always radiant.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>
<p class="p1">And now that she has kids Archie and Lilibet around, it’s safe to say that she’s probably embracing an abbreviated beauty routine. Thankfully, she has the ultimate five-minute makeup lineup.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>
<p class="p1">“Curl the lashes, concealer under the eye, blush, ChapStick and highlight in the inner corner of the eye,” the <em>Suits</em> star told <strong><em>Glamour</em></strong> in 2014.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>
<p class="p1">As for what products she uses to get the job done? Well, in an interview with Birchbox that same year, the soon-to-be royal shared that YSL’s Touche Eclat concealer-meets-luminizer, $38, is her fave.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>


<p class="p1">“To open up your eyes, apply a highlighter like Yves Saint Luarent’s Touche Eclat in the inner corner — this trick is especially good when we’re filming at 3 a.m. and I need to look bright-eyed and bushy-tailed,” Markle, who was filming <em>Suits</em> at the time, told the outlet.</p>
<p class="p1">When it comes to skincare, the author is a big fan of the Tatcha Rice Enzyme Powder, $65. “It just sort of foams on your face and gives you a really subtle exfoliation,” Markle told <strong><em>Allure </em></strong><span class="Apple-converted-space">in 2014. </span></p>
<p class="p1">She also has a handful of drugstore skincare faves, including the Nivea Sun Immediate Protection Moisturizing Sun Spray. Back in 2019, the actress was spotted at a polo match in England with the SPF nearby.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>


<p class="p1">When it comes to hair, the <em>Remember Me</em> actress has been open about her love for Oribe’s Dry Texturizing Spray.<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>
<p class="p1">“There is nothing like a hair flip,” she told <strong>Birchbox</strong> in 2014. “When my hair is feeling a little weighted, Suanna, my hair artist on set [at Suits], has me bend forward and she sprays a little Oribe Dry Texturizing Spray or nothing at all, and then has me flip back hard to give my hair a little extra bounce.”<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>

		<p class="p1">As for her sleek bun? She swears by a bit of hairspray on a small boar bristle toothbrush “to lightly brush them [flyaways] down or smooth the hairline.”<span class="Apple-converted-space"> </span></p>
